Transaction 2581403a03be079c022b480ffccf05a6e6cc7f9874e2293357bd223377da1599
1 Input
2 Outputs
- 2581403a03be079c022b480ffccf05a6e6cc7f9874e2293357bd223377da1599:0
- 2581403a03be079c022b480ffccf05a6e6cc7f9874e2293357bd223377da1599:1
value 999550000
address msFmqZmvHnCChrqfQD5je6wWMcocsHXPCU
value 100000
address mkXBF9iG9MaUP9tKe6JgyM1p177GzFMtpV